Gemini's personalized AI image generation is now free for US users

TechCrunch technology

Key Points:

  • Google has expanded access to the Gemini app's personalized Nano Banana-powered image generation feature, now available for free to all eligible U.S. users, beyond the previous Plus, Pro, and Ultra subscribers.
  • Gemini generates images based on users' interests by leveraging data from Google account connections like Gmail, Google Photos, YouTube, and Search, allowing for personalized image creation without detailed prompts.
  • The Personal Intelligence feature, introduced earlier this year and now available in the U.S., India, and Japan, is opt-in and can be toggled on or off for each prompt via the Tools menu.
  • Google plans additional updates to the Gemini app, including a "Daily Brief" feature, a redesigned interface, AI video model Gemini Omni, and a personal AI agent called Gemini Spark.
  • Gemini's AI chatbot has surpassed 750 million monthly active users, highlighting Google's significant presence in the AI market.
